factus-js iconfactus-js
Empresa

Actualizar logo

Subir o actualizar el logotipo de la empresa registrada en Factus.

Firma del método

uploadLogo(image: File | Blob): Promise<ApiResponse<UploadCompanyLogoResponse>>

Endpoint Factus

POST /v1/company/logo

Fuente oficial: Actualizar logo de la empresa

Parámetros

Prop

Type

Ejemplo

import { readFileSync } from "fs";

const imageBuffer = readFileSync("./logo.png");
const imageBlob = new Blob([imageBuffer], { type: "image/png" });

const response = await factus.company.uploadLogo(imageBlob);
console.log(response.data.url_log);

La API retorna url_log (no url_logo) en este endpoint.

Es probable que este método no funcione en entorno sandbox. Úsalo en producción o con credenciales autorizadas.

Ejemplo de respuesta

Ver respuesta oficial: Ejemplo de respuesta

En esta página